The Delegation of the European Union in Riyadh hosted the internationally acclaimed Polish pianist Wojciech Waleczek for his second captivating recital at the Saudi Music Hub here on Monday. The event meticulously underscored the growing cultural ties between Europe and Saudi Arabia.
Maestro Waleczek, celebrated for his profound interpretations and high standards of performance, once again enchanted a discerning audience with a program that traversed the rich landscape of classical piano music.
Welcoming the esteemed guests, H.E. Christophe Farnuad EU Ambassador to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ia expressed his true pleasure to welcome Maestro Waleczek once again in Riyadh. Farnuad elaborated on the importance of art in general and music, in particular, as a unique power to connect people and to build bridges of understanding between different cultures.
The recital was attended by H.E. Robert Rostek Poland’s Ambassador to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, members of the diplomatic corps, Saudi dignitaries, and classical music enthusiasts, who were treated to an evening of musical artistry that transcended linguistic and cultural boundaries.
This recital marks Waleczek’s return to Riyadh as a testament to the success of his last year’s performance and the keen interest generated among people. His recitals are immersive experiences where each note draws the listener deep into the composer’s world.
During the recital, Waleczek played a note from each of European Union countries with masterpieces by renowned composers like Mozart, Chopin, Bach among others, in addition to “Forbidden Second” note by the Saudi composer Ahmad Alkhaldi.
